**Ticket: Expired credentials for TilePath prefetcher**

Plugin authors integrating with the Marwyn TilePath prefetcher have reported 401 errors since Tuesday. The previous service credential rotated out on schedule, and plugins pinned to it will fail all prefetch requests. Please update your plugin configuration to use the replacement credential and redeploy. The new key for the internal prefetch gateway is provided below.

gateway credential: kto2_4n

# Break-Glass: Bounce Processor

The Pelicanmail bounce processor has a break-glass account for total outages. Use it only when normal on-call access fails, and log the use immediately. Sign in from the ops bastion and select emergency mode. The login prompt requires the break-glass passphrase, which is:

unlock words, bafof-kawef: soreth-nordor-belwyn-gorvan-julael-belys

Hey — handing off before I'm out. The session-token refresh bug in Lanterngate is mostly fixed; the hotfix build is staged but not pushed. Tokens were expiring mid-refresh under load, so we added a grace window. If you need to cut the release yourself, the pipeline will ask you to verify the build against our deploy key, which is the following.

release key, taduf-yajef: bky13_uGiieNoy5KKUY

Ticket: FARE-112 — Dynamic pricing experiment

New folks: Velotrix is testing surge pricing on off-peak ferry tickets in the Brindlemoor region. Experiment flag is `fare_tilt_v2`, capped at 10% of sessions. Do not widen the cohort without sign-off. Metrics land in the Fareboard dashboard; check conversion deltas daily. Rollback is one flag flip. Sign-off required from the person named below.

named custodian: Druion Kelix Brivan